A Graphic Syllabus: A Visual Representation of Key Syllabus Information

Wednesday, Sept. 14, 2-3 p.m.

Online

This session is a part of CITL Instructor Series.

In this session, Dr. Erika Merschrod, Professor at the Department of Chemistry, will share her experiences with creating and using a graphic syllabus in her courses. The session will focus on key considerations when designing and using a graphic syllabi, along with the sharing of student feedback on the resource. While the session may highlight tools used to aid in the construction of the graphic syllabus, an overview of how to use these tools will not be provided in this session. Participants should have access to their current syllabus when participating in this session.
